Inspection Procedure
- CHECK SELF-DIAGNOSTIC RESULTS
- Check fluid level in brake fluid reservoir tank. If the level is low, add brake fluid.
- Clear the stored self-diagnostic results and check self-diagnosis results.SELF-DIAGNOSTIC RESULTS
Self-diagnostic results BR FLUID LEVEL LOW
Is the above displayed in the self-diagnosis display item?
- YES: GO TO 2.
- NO: INSPECTION END
- CHECK CONNECTOR
- Disconnect brake fluid level switch connector E52 and ABS actuator and electric unit (control unit) connector E56 and check terminal for deformation, disconnection, looseness, and so on. If any malfunction is found, repair or replace terminal.
- Securely reconnect connectors and Re-perform self-diagnosis.
OK or NG
- OK: Connector terminal contact is loose, damaged, open or shorted.
- NG: GO TO 3.
- CHECK HARNESS BETWEEN BRAKE FLUID LEVEL SWITCH AND ABS ACTUATOR AND ELECTRIC UNIT (CONTROL UNIT)
- Turn ignition switch OFF and disconnect brake fluid level switch connector and ABS actuator and electric unit (control unit) connector.
- Check continuity between brake fluid level switch harness connector E52 and ABS actuator and electric unit (control unit) harness connector E56.Fig 1: Checking Continuity Between Battery Positive Terminal And ABS Actuator And Electric Unit Harness Connector E56 (Terminal 8)

CONTINUITYABS actuator and electric unit (control unit) (Harness connector E56) Brake fluid level switch (Harness connector E52) Continuity 8 (GY) 1(GY) Yes 8 (GY) Ground No Ground 2 (B) Yes
OK or NG
- OK: Connect connectors and perform a ABS actuator and electric unit (control unit) self-diagnosis.
- NG: If open or short in harness, repair or replace applied harness.
